Transaction 5768c075deae01225b4328c124b916f17d281ffcb2f61593ff8a2dd1f50d3cf3
1 Input
2 Outputs
- 5768c075deae01225b4328c124b916f17d281ffcb2f61593ff8a2dd1f50d3cf3:0
- 5768c075deae01225b4328c124b916f17d281ffcb2f61593ff8a2dd1f50d3cf3:1
value 610000
address 3KyAH4GhLS7ayoCAKFXFsp6JieSEB2TuFJ
value 689414
address 17rHvdHqtbuQpKauX6fZ4FZmD8QgdHbULe